  • Elevate your electronic projects with the Hailue TPS61023 Booster Board, a professional-grade voltage step-up module that efficiently converts 2-5V DC input to a stable 5V output at 1A. This pack includes two high-performance boost converter boards, each built around the TPS61023DRLR integrated circuit chip. These compact modules are ideal for power supply applications, portable devices, and DIY electronics projects where you need reliable voltage conversion. The board's step-up capability makes it perfect for applications running on lower voltage sources like batteries that need to power 5V components. Each module is designed for straightforward integration into your circuit designs, featuring input and output connections for easy implementation.
